Broadcast in 2004, Lovers in Paris is the first installment of the famous "Lovers" trilogy by writer Kim Eun-sook and director Shin Woo-chul. The story blends the classic Cinderella trope with corporate rivalry, set against the breathtaking, romantic backdrop of France. What Happens in Episode 1?
